The focus problem is most likely due to a common problem with the 300D. There is a sub-mirror needed for focusing, that moves in synch with the main mirror. This movement is controlled by a plastic pin that tends to break off causing the problem you’re having. There are many articles on this problem on the net and this Google search will give you a good place to start investigating. There is a well documented repair that you can do yourself if you’re confident enough to dismantle and reassemble a fairly large part of the camera. The repair itself is pretty much guaranteed but the danger lies in your breaking something else. I don’t know how much an authorised repair centre would charge for this repair.

